I don’t run on melee or even casters, but I honestly find o10s to be the least favorite of mine from this tier. It just feels too slow, and I don’t really mind the RNG of things like in/out or cardinals/corners or even the Exaflares, but the fight itself just feels so slow. And the add phase can literally die in a fire—I really hate fights where I have to go an entire half minute without even being able to target the boss because he’s doing divebombs.It's worse when Midgardsormr decides to always be out (double dishwasher) in the first/final phase, or only corners/cardinals in the final phase. Every time we do this fight in my group, I have to mute myself because I am just constantly swearing every time Midgardsormr does this nonsense. I would rather do Phantom Train or pre-nerfed T7 than this dumb fight.
I know the Ultimates have phases like this, but at least they’re also vomiting mechanics at me.

Is it okay to parse grey? Yeah sure.. for your first few clears. A kill is a kill, after all.
But if you're on your 7th or so week and still parsing grey and not showing improvement? That's cause for concern.
If you aren't willing to improve, that's a red flag even more severe than the former.
But, this is all down to the people running the show. That stance is mine. I'd rather take someone whose parses are all grey, but each one shows steady improvement, than someone who for the 7th week in a row is parsing sub-15th percentile.
And the whole "beating yourself up for 'underperforming' will not help you" line is incredibly inaccurate. "I suggest always trying to improve..." Yes, good, good; "...but never ever let anyone tell you you're bad because yada yada garbage." Yeah nah. If you can be doing better, and want to improve, then having it be pointed out where you can improve is not bad. The HOW of the message matters, yes, but not the message itself. If you just brush off and dismiss any and all critiques and criticisms of yourself, in a group setting, you're hindering the group as well as your own personal growth.
